Understanding the biology of the breast and how ovarian hormones impinge on it is key to rational new approaches in breast cancer prevention and therapy. Because of the success of selective oestrogen receptor modulators (SERMs), such as tamoxifen, and aromatase inhibitors in breast cancer treatment, oestrogens have long received the most attention. Early progesterone receptor (PR) antagonists, however, were dismissed because of severe side effects, but awareness is now increasing that progesterone is an important hormone in breast cancer. Oestrogen receptor-α (ERα) signalling and PR signalling have distinct roles in normal mammary gland biology in mice; both ERα and PR delegate many of their biological functions to distinct paracrine mediators. If the findings in the mouse model translate to humans, new preventive and therapeutic perspectives might open up.
理解乳腺的生物学以及卵巢激素如何影响它是乳腺癌预防和治疗新方法的关键。由于选择性雌激素受体调节剂(SERMs)如他莫昔芬以及芳香化酶抑制剂在乳腺癌治疗中的成功,雌激素长期以来受到了最多的关注。然而,早期的孕激素受体(PR)拮抗剂因严重的副作用而被忽视,但现在人们越来越意识到孕激素是乳腺癌中的一个重要激素。在小鼠的正常乳腺腺生物学中,雌激素受体-α(ERα)信号传导和PR信号传导有着不同的角色;ERα和PR都将它们的许多生物学功能委托给不同的旁分泌介质。如果小鼠模型中的发现能够转化为人类,可能会开启新的预防和治疗的视角。
